In honor of Veterans Day and Armistice Day, people across the globe paid tribute to servicemen and servicewomen on Monday. President Barack Obama and First Lady Michelle Obama visited Arlington National Ceremony in Virginia, participating in a wreath-laying ceremony to recognize fallen soldiers. There, a 101-year-old man believed to be the oldest American World War II veteran was honored by the president and applauded by the crowd. Meanwhile, across the pond, people at Lloyd's of London observed a moment of silence, French President Francois Hollande spent time with troops, and in Australia, popular cricket players stepped out for a ceremony in Sydney.
